Nuclear Power Plant Working. The function of a nuclear power plant is to convert the energy contained in the uranium atoms into electricity. They contain and control nuclear chain reactions that produce heat through a physical process called fission. A nuclear power plant is an industrial site that generates electricity from nuclear power released in the form of thermal energy through a nuclear fission chain reaction inside the vessel of a nuclear reactor.
